Transaction 57598d000f71d99016886bf1486ba308d347b959597f04f76ca90e3f0b2ba9a1
1 Input
1 Output
-
57598d000f71d99016886bf1486ba308d347b959597f04f76ca90e3f0b2ba9a1:0
- value
- 77604
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ec8993f4b7aaa27d63140e8209a3dc6c3d4c6e41
- address
- bc1qajye8a9h42386cc5p6pqng7uds75cmjp0m3lrt